AI Features Terms & Conditions
Last Updated July 6, 2026
These AI Features Terms and Conditions (“AI Addendum”) is incorporated into and forms part of the Customer Subscription Terms and Conditions (the “Agreement”) entered into between Demostack, Inc. (“Demostack”) and the customer identified on the Order Form (“Customer”).
This AI Addendum applies solely to Customer’s access to and use of those features of the Services that Demostack expressly designates as artificial-intelligence-enabled features (the “AI Features”). Capitalized terms used but not defined in this AI Addendum have the meanings given to them in the Agreement. In the event of any conflict between this AI Addendum and the Agreement with respect to the AI Features, this AI Addendum will control.
Definitions
“AI Monthly Credits”means the fixednumber of monthly AI Credits that Customer may utilize for the AI Features, as specifically set forth in Customer’s applicable Order Form. AI Monthly Credits are non-cumulative and will expire at the end of each monthly billing cycle; any unused Monthly Credits will not roll over or carry forward to any subsequent month.
“AI Features” means those features, functions, modules, or capabilities of the Services that Demostack expressly designates (in the Documentation, in-product, or in an Order Form) as making use of generative artificial intelligence, machine-learning models, or large language models, including any successor or replacement features so designated by Demostack.
“AI Input” means any prompts, instructions, queries, files, Customer Data, or other content submitted by or on behalf of Customer or a User to or through an AI Feature.
“AI Output” means any text, code, data, suggestions, summaries, reports, classifications, demos, clones or other content generated by an AI Feature in response to AI Input.
“AI Sub-processors” means the third-party providers of foundation models or other artificial-intelligence services that Demostack uses to deliver the AI Features, as identified in Section 4 (AI Sub-processors) of this AI Addendum.
Optional Use; Beta Features
Optional Component. The AI Features are an optional component of the Services. Customers are not required to use the AI Features in order to use the remainder of the Services. For use of the AI Features, Customer is provided an initial bucket of AI Monthly Credits, as set forth in the applicable Order Form.Customer may purchase additional AI Monthly Credits subject to an Order Form. Customer may request to disable the AI Features, at any time, through their Demostack account manager. Disabling the AI Features will not entitle Customer to a refund or fee credit except as expressly set forth in an Order Form.
Beta and Preview Features. Demostack may designate one or more AI Features as “beta,” “preview,” “alpha,” “experimental,” or similar (each, a “Preview Feature”). Preview Features are made available on an “as-is” basis, may be modified or discontinued at any time, and are not subject to any service-level, support, or uninterrupted-availability commitments under the Agreement. Customer’s use of a Preview Feature is voluntary and at Customer’s sole risk.
AI Input and AI Output
AI Input. As between the parties, AI Input constitutes Customer Data and is subject to the rights, restrictions, and protections applicable to Customer Data under the Agreement, as supplemented by this AI Addendum. Customer is solely responsible for the accuracy, quality, legality, and appropriateness of all AI Input, and for ensuring that Customer has all necessary rights, consents, and authorizations to submit AI Input to the AI Features and to permit Demostack and the AI Sub-processors to process the AI Input as contemplated by this AI Addendum.
AI Output. Subject to Customer’s compliance with the Agreement and this AI Addendum, and to the rights of Demostack, the AI Sub-processors, and other third parties (including any third-party rights in the underlying foundation models), as between Demostack and Customer, Customer owns the AI Output generated for Customer, and Demostack hereby assigns to Customer all right, title, and interest it may have in such AI Output. Customer acknowledges that, due to the probabilistic nature of generative artificial intelligence, similar or identical AI Output may be generated for other Demostack customers or third parties in response to similar inputs, and Demostack does not represent or warrant that any AI Output is unique to Customer.
License to Provide the AI Features. Customer grants Demostack and its AI Sub-processors a non-exclusive, worldwide, royalty-free license to host, copy, transmit, process, and use AI Input and AI Output solely as necessary to: (a) provide and operate the AI Features for Customer; (b) detect, prevent, investigate, and respond to abuse, fraud, security incidents, illegal activity, and violations of Section 7 (Acceptable Use of AI Features); and (c) comply with applicable law and lawful governmental requests. This license is granted in addition to, and is consistent with, the license set forth in Section 4.2 (Customer Data) of the Agreement.
Prohibited AI Input. Customer will not submit, and will not permit any User to submit, as AI Input any: (a) protected health information governed by the U.S.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A) or analogous health-privacy laws; (b) payment card data subject to the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ard (PCI DSS); (c) government-issued identifiers (including Social Security numbers, passport numbers, or national identification numbers); (d) biometric or genetic data; (e) personal data of children under the age of sixteen (16) (or such other age as may be defined under applicable law); or (f) any other special categories of personal data as defined under the EU General Data Protection Regulation, the Israeli Privacy Protection Law, or analogous data-protection laws, in each case unless the parties have executed a written agreement expressly permitting such use. The AI Features are not designed or intended to process the foregoing categories of data, and Customer assumes all risk arising from any submission of such data in violation of this Section 3.4.
AI Sub-processors
Identified AI Sub-processors. Demostack delivers the AI Features through enterprise or commercial offerings of third-party AI providers. As of the Effective Date of this AI Addendum, Demostack’s AI Sub-processors are: (a) Google LLC (in connection with the Vertex AI and Gemini services); and (b) Anthropic, PBC (in connection with the Claude API). Demostack maintains a current list of AI Sub-processors and will provide notice of material changes to that list consistent with the notice practices set forth in any data processing agreement executed between the parties (the “DPA”) or, in the absence of a DPA, by updating Demostack’s published trust or sub-processor page.
Contractual Protections. Demostack accesses each AI Sub-processor under an enterprise or commercial agreement that contractually prohibits the AI Sub-processor from using AI Input or AI Output to train, fine-tune, or otherwise improve any foundation model that the AI Sub-processor makes generally available. Demostack will not configure the AI Features in a manner that opts AI Input or AI Output into any AI Sub-processor model-training program.
No Training on Customer Data
Demostack will not use AI Input or AI Output to train, fine-tune, or otherwise develop or improve any generative artificial-intelligence model that Demostack makes available to other customers or to the public.
Demostack does not train or fine-tune the foundation models provided by the AI Sub-processors. The AI Sub-processors are contractually prohibited from using AI Input or AI Output to train, fine-tune, or improve their foundation models, as described in Section 4.2.
Notwithstanding Sections 5.1 and 5.2, Section 4.4 (Usage Information) of the Agreement remains in effect, and Demostack may collect and use technical metadata and other operational data relating to the AI Features (such as latency, error rates, request volumes, model identifiers, and configuration data) to operate, secure, monitor, troubleshoot, and improve the Services, in each case in aggregated or de-identified form and without using AI Input or AI Output to train any generative AI model that is made generally available.
Security and Data Protection
General. Demostack maintains administrative, physical, and technical safeguards for the AI Features that include, at a minimum, the controls described in Section 2.2 (Security and Privacy of Customer Data) of the Agreement, supplemented by the controls in this Section 6.
Encryption. AI Input and AI Output are encrypted in transit using TLS 1.3 (or a successor protocol of equivalent or greater strength) and encrypted at rest using AES-256 (or a successor algorithm of equivalent or greater strength).
Tenant Isolation. The AI Features are designed to maintain tenant isolation between customers. Customer’s AI Input and AI Output are processed within Customer’s logically isolated tenant context and are not commingled with the AI Input or AI Output of other customers in a manner that would result in cross-tenant disclosure.
Input and Output Governance. Demostack maintains input validation and sanitization controls intended to mitigate prompt-injection and abuse, and automated output-filtering controls intended to screen AI Output against safety guidelines before AI Output is presented to Users.
Logging and Retention. Demostack collects and retains AI Input and AI Output solely for the purposes of providing and operating the AI Features, security monitoring, abuse detection and response, audit, and compliance with applicable law, and in accordance with the retention periods set forth in the DPA or applicable Documentation. Demostack does not sell AI Input or AI Output and does not use AI Input or AI Output for advertising or unrelated marketing purposes.
Threat Modeling and Testing. Demostack performs internal security reviews of the AI Features no less frequently than bi-annually, performs threat modeling of AI integrations as part of its software-development lifecycle (with a focus on prompt injection, application-level abuse, and tenant isolation), and includes the AI Features within the scope of its third-party penetration-testing program.
Model Context Protocol (MCP). Demostack may make available customer-facing Model Context Protocol (“MCP”) endpoints as part of the AI Features, enabling Customer to connect external AI agents, applications, or large language models (LLMs) to Demostack. Demostack does not restrict, vet, or control the specific third-party agents or LLM providers that Customer chooses to connect to these customer-facing MCP endpoints, and Customer remains solely responsible for the security and compliance of its chosen third-party agents. Conversely, any MCP configurations or integrations utilized internally by Demostack to power its own AI Features are restricted to a closed list of approved providers that have successfully met Demostack’s internal security review requirements. Demostack reserves the right to modify its internal list of approved MCP integrations at any time.
Acceptable Use of AI Features
Restrictions. In addition to the use restrictions set forth in the Agreement, Customer will not, and will not permit any User or third party to, use the AI Features:
(a) to generate or distribute content that is unlawful, defamatory, infringing, harassing, or that violates the rights (including privacy or publicity rights) of any third party;
(b) to develop, train, fine-tune, or improve any artificial-intelligence model or service that competes with the Services, Demostack, or any AI Sub-processor (including by extracting, scraping, or otherwise harvesting AI Output to build a competing model or dataset);
(c) to generate child sexual abuse material, non-consensual intimate imagery, or sexual content depicting minors, or to generate content that promotes terrorism, violent extremism, or self-harm;
(d) to make automated decisions producing legal or similarly significant effects on individuals (including decisions regarding employment, credit, housing, education, healthcare, insurance, immigration, or criminal justice) without meaningful human review by a qualified person;
(e) to generate individualized legal, medical, financial, or other professional advice that, in the ordinary course, would be provided by a licensed professional, except where Customer is itself a regulated professional acting within the scope of its license and Customer accepts responsibility for the use of such AI Output;
(f) for biometric identification or categorization, facial recognition, emotion inference, or social scoring of natural persons;
(g) to mislead any individual into believing that AI Output was generated by a human in circumstances in which such concealment would deceive a reasonable person to that person’s detriment, or to impersonate a real person without authorization;
(h) to circumvent, disable, or interfere with safety, security, content-moderation, or rate-limit features of the AI Features, the AI Sub-processors, or any underlying foundation model (including by means of prompt injection or jailbreak techniques);
(l) to reverse engineer, extract, or attempt to derive the weights, parameters, hyperparameters, architecture, or training data of any foundation model underlying the AI Features, or to use the AI Features to probe for, elicit, or reconstruct training data of any AI Sub-processor; or
(i) in violation of any usage policy or acceptable-use policy of an AI Sub-processor, as Demostack may make available or reference from time to time;
(j) to generate or distribute, in a demonstration environment or otherwise, AI Output that contains false or misleading representations regarding Customer’s products, services, customers, partners, financial performance, security posture, or compliance certifications, or that incorporates the names, logos, trademarks, or testimonials of third parties without authorization;
End-User Disclosure. Where Customer makes AI Output available to its own end users or to other third parties, Customer is solely responsible for providing any disclosures required by applicable law (including any applicable AI-transparency or labeling requirements) regarding the use of artificial intelligence and the nature of the AI Output.
Suspension. A breach of this Section 7 will be deemed a material breach of the Agreement. In addition to any rights and remedies available under the Agreement, Demostack may immediately suspend Customer’s access to the AI Features upon notice to Customer if Demostack reasonably believes that continued use of the AI Features by Customer or any User presents a risk of harm to Demostack, the Services, an AI Sub-processor, or any third party, or violates an AI Sub-processor’s usage policy.
Disclaimers Regarding AI Output
Probabilistic Nature. Customer acknowledges that the AI Features rely on machine-learning models that are inherently probabilistic and non-deterministic, and that AI Output may be inaccurate, incomplete, biased, offensive, or otherwise unsuitable for Customer’s purposes.
AI OUTPUT IS PROVIDED ON AN “AS IS” AND “AS AVAILABLE” BASIS. TO THE MAXIMUM EXTENT PERMITTED BY APPLICABLE LAW, DEMOSTACK DOES NOT WARRANT THAT AI OUTPUT WILL BE ACCURATE, COMPLETE, CURRENT, RELIABLE, FREE OF BIAS, FIT FOR ANY PARTICULAR PURPOSE, OR FREE OF INFRINGEMENT. AI OUTPUT MAY CONTAIN ERRORS, OMISSIONS, OR FABRICATED CONTENT (COMMONLY REFERRED TO AS “HALLUCINATIONS”), AND THE SAME OR SUBSTANTIALLY SIMILAR AI OUTPUT MAY BE GENERATED FOR OTHER USERS IN RESPONSE TO SIMILAR INPUTS.
Customer Review. Customer is responsible for evaluating, verifying, and reviewing AI Output before relying on, sharing, publishing, or otherwise acting on it. Customer agrees not to use AI Output as the sole basis for decisions that may have material legal, financial, medical, safety, employment, or other significant effects.
Indemnification and Liability
Demostack Indemnity Carve-Out. For clarity’s sake, Demostack’s defense and indemnification obligations existing under the Agreement do not extend to: (a) any claim that AI Output infringes or misappropriates the intellectual-property rights of a third party; (b) any claim arising from AI Input or from Customer’s combination, modification, or use of AI Output; or (c) any claim arising from Customer’s use of an AI Feature in violation of the Agreement, this AI Addendum, the Documentation, or applicable law.
Customer Indemnity. In addition to Customer’s indemnification obligations under the Agreement, Customer will defend, indemnify, and hold harmless Demostack and its Affiliates from and against any third-party claim arising out of or related to: (a) AI Input; (b) Customer’s use, distribution, or publication of AI Output (including any claim that AI Input or Customer’s use of AI Output infringes or misappropriates the intellectual-property rights of a third party, violates privacy or publicity rights, or violates applicable law); or (c) any breach by Customer or its Users of Section 7 (Acceptable Use of AI Features) of this AI Addendum.
Limitations of Liability. All limitations of liability set forth in the Agreement apply to all liabilities arising out of or related to this AI Addendum.
Modifications and Termination
Changes to AI Features. Demostack may add to, modify, suspend, or discontinue any AI Feature, AI Sub-processor, foundation model, or other component of the AI Features at any time, provided that, with respect to AI Features that are not Preview Features, Demostack will not materially decrease the overall functionality of an AI Feature during the then-current subscription term, except (a) where reasonably necessary to comply with applicable law, an order of a governmental authority, or a policy or requirement of an AI Sub-processor; or (b) where required to address a material security, safety, intellectual-property, or operational risk.
Termination of AI Features. Demostack may terminate Customer’s right to use any AI Feature upon thirty (30) days’ written notice if Demostack discontinues the AI Feature generally for similarly situated customers. Termination of an AI Feature alone does not terminate the Agreement or any Order Form, except as expressly set forth in an Order Form.
Suspension of AI Features. Demostack reserves the right tosuspend Customer’s access to use the AI Features in the event that Customer fails to pay any undisputed overage fees due on Customer’s usage in excess ofthe designated amount of AI Monthly Credits, in accordance with the rate and terms set forth in the Order Form.
